Transaction 6867b87850afebe36cab86dd5d998cd7434541745430fadd0312849395d61b7c

block
05ba5aa618f17b671dc6de178fcc663fb7a133d6f4a42fce98c0ee5502d97e6b

8 Inputs

2 Outputs